This contract provides administrative support for small business certification and compliance activities related to federal contracting, focusing on securing and maintaining certifications such as Wife-Owned Small Business, Service-Disabled Veteran-Owned Small Business, and HUBZone status. It also covers the registration and management of UEI and CAGE codes, which are essential for participation in Department of Defense procurement systems. Contractors are expected to assist clients with accurate and timely completion of all required representations and certifications necessary to comply with DoD subcontracting requirements and socioeconomic program rules. The work is categorized under NAICS code 541611, indicating management consulting services, and is structured as a subcontract to support broader defense contracting efforts.
